Join us from across the ACR and NY/NJ Families of churches for 3 days of enriched teaching from the Bible.
We are excited to be covering "Active Apologetics". A course to equip you in not only defending but sharing your faith with others on campus and in today's world.
We will be covering classics such as "Does God Exist"?, "Why Does God Allow Pain and Suffering", as well as a deeper dive into questions like "Is Jesus Just?" and how can we process the truth and reliability of Christianity when faced with so many other philosophies? We will also be learning how to connect with people coming from many different worldviews and bring the conversation to seeking God.
